Im just curious as too what sort of prices people are paying too insure their Jimny's. Ive been driving for 10 years, got no points, 4 years no claims and im paying £800 a year with Tesco.
This seems quite high to me as its the same price I payed for my previous car, a 230 bhp honda prelude! But ive not found cheaper.

Can anybody recommend good people too speak too about insurance?

Another annoyance is my insurer wont cover my girlfriend too drive it, despite them insuring her the day she passed her test too drive the Prelude! Am I missing something here?

That does sound high. I've been driving 10 years, no points, no no-claims and I'm paying £500 on a standard Jimny. Are you fully comp or TPF&T? TPF&T was higher for me. I just went for the cheapest fully comp. on confused.com, which is with Swift.

Been with Sky Insurance - www.skyinsurance.co.uk - for a while and they've always been very competitive - currently £400 for fully comp, 29 yrs old, 6 years NCB (had classic insurance before that, hence the slightly shorter NCB) £150 total excess.

Had some eejit drive into me in a car park & they were very good sorting that out too...
